New Delhi, Nov. 27 -- Chief of Army Staff General Upendra Dwivedi on Wednesday called for an accelerated transformation of the Indian Army to meet the challenges of an increasingly volatile global security environment.

Speaking at the opening day of the Chanakya Defence Dialogue (CDD) 2025, General Dwivedi said the world is transitioning through a turbulent phase where major powers are "continuously jostling and competing.""The world has moved from the Cold War's bipolarity, through a brief unipolar moment, into an uncertain and fractured order," he said.
